English breeds

Hardtime ROCKY breeding has NOT vanished.Richard Moore was the last owner of ROCKY,and he had quite a few straws drawn of him.I just bought a female pup out of ROCKY AGAIN(a son of ROCKY from semen) and Rocky Creek Jess.Jess was 2008 World Champion.My pup is,without a doubt,the purtiest pup I ever owned.Here is a couple pics of her.

Chad Nay's Rocky Creek Bo Line. Bo was the sire to World Champ Jess. This years sixth place winner at the world was Autumn, a rocky creek dog. Rocky Creek dogs
are in the winners circle quite often. A man that knows what a coondog is and how to breed to produce a winner. Good job Chad!!
